Output d8a5f8aecedc208f6c13e4c34ce367e6cd43d1de5a12800df754bf776dc4e66f:1

value
1839698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 892d49171774d7fb3fb3ade685a858dcec3bf79a OP_EQUALVERIFY OP_CHECKSIG
address
1DWKpmqbboXP9G24LWLVZai6LufhyqhZym
transaction
d8a5f8aecedc208f6c13e4c34ce367e6cd43d1de5a12800df754bf776dc4e66f
confirmations
384536
spent
true